British Coins, William I (1066-1087), penny, bonnet type (BMC II), Northampton, Saewine, bust facing wearing ornate crown, rev. SIEPNIE ON HΛT, ornate voided cross, annulet in centre, wt. 0.88gms. (BNJ XX, pl.V:2 [this coin]; S.1251; N.842), broken and repaired, otherwise very fine, rare
*ex Baldwin's vault (200 - 250 GBP)
